HDPE (High-Density Polyethylene) pipes are made of high-density polyethene and are used for water and gas distribution. PVC (Polyvinyl Chloride) pipes are polyvinyl chloride pipes commonly used in plumbing and drainage systems, but both of them can be used for other purposes as well. What is the difference between HDPE and PVC?
The difference between PVC and HDPE pipe are:
Aspect | PVC (Polyvinyl Chloride) | HDPE (High-Density Polyethylene) |
Chemical Structure |
Consists of vinyl chloride monomers |
Composed of ethylene monomers. |
Density |
Relatively dense, with lower flexibility. |
Lower density with greater flexibility. |
Applications |
Commonly used for pipes, cables, and fittings. |
Used for bottles, containers, pipes, and geomembranes. |
Environmental Impact |
Can release toxic chlorine gas when burned. |
Generally considered more environmentally friendly. |
UV Resistance |
Susceptible to degradation and discolouration when exposed to sunlight. |
Exhibits excellent UV resistance and is suitable for outdoor applications. |
